Your chances will be between nil and none. Banks very seldom get 50 cent coins (the last time I asked at my bank, the teller said she hasn't seen one in years) as they haven't been made for circulation since 2002.
As far as the nickel dollars go, most tellers don't even know what they are and if the bank does get them, they have to be turned in to the Alloy Recovery Program.

Thank you for the information. In the USA, 50 pieces have not been minted for circulation since 2001 and sometimes coins minted after 2001 do appear in rolls from the banks. A big difference is we do not have an alloy recovery program, so we are able to acquire those coins at banks.
